Our residents play this game often as they really enjoy it. Our activities team developed a long list of questions to challenge and support our residents memories. When we started, residents could name two or three and now they are confidently rattling off more than 5 at times. It is a good game to foster a supportive atmosphere where residents can 'ask a friend ' if they are stuck but sometimes you have to gently discourage certain residents from shouting out for every question! Carers who join us in their spare moments have also said 'I love this game' .

We use this as a time filler and once warmed up to it the elders suggest the categories. I also use it between games of bingo. My groups love bingo but adding a 'give me 5' gets them thinking in a different way.
